```javapublic class Main { public static void main argsqwe2 { int a = 5; long b = 1234567890L; float c = 3.14f; double d = 2.71828;
System.out.printlnqwe2; // 输出 5 System.out.printlnqwe2; // 输出 1234567890 System.out.printlnqwe2; // 输出 3.14 System.out.printlnqwe2; // 输出 2.71828 }}```
在上述代码中,我们分别对 `int`, `long`, `float`, 和 `double` 类型的数字取绝对值,并打印出结果。
Java取绝对值详解
在Java编程中,处理数值时经常会遇到取绝对值的需求。绝对值表示一个数在数轴上与原点的距离,不考虑数的正负。Java提供了多种方法来获取一个数的绝对值,本文将详细介绍Java中取绝对值的方法及其应用。
Java中取绝对值的方法
1. 使用Math.abs()方法
Java标准库中的`Math`类提供了一个静态方法`abs()`,用于获取一个数的绝对值。这个方法适用于所有数值类型,包括`int`、`long`、`float`和`double`。
```java
public class Main {
public static void main(String[] args) {
int i = -10;
long l = -20L;
float f = -30.5f;
double d = -40.7;
System.out.println(\